leo_bsv писал(а):... был удивлён результатом ))))) поаккуратнее в след. раз с именами переменных
Гы... не знал.
 Хотя, на любую комбинацию букв в каком-нибудь из языков может найтись что-нибудь этакое.
 Хотя, на любую комбинацию букв в каком-нибудь из языков может найтись что-нибудь этакое.Модератор: Модераторы
leo_bsv писал(а):... был удивлён результатом ))))) поаккуратнее в след. раз с именами переменных
 Хотя, на любую комбинацию букв в каком-нибудь из языков может найтись что-нибудь этакое.
 Хотя, на любую комбинацию букв в каком-нибудь из языков может найтись что-нибудь этакое.c:\lazarus\fpc\2.4.2\bin\i386-win32\leo_bsv писал(а):Если не ставить fpc из репов, а иметь свой дежурный на ubuntu 10.04 получается нужно устанавливать как-то так (текст скрипта):

Compiling lazaruspackageintf.pas
Fatal: Can't find unit process used by RegisterFCL
Fatal: Compilation aborted
make[1]: *** [fcllaz.ppu] Ошибка 1
make[1]: Выход из каталога `/home/henadzi/pascal/lazarus/packager/registration'
make: *** [registration] Ошибка 2
 . Мои советы (в соавторстве со sniper) рассчитаны на тех, кто начал осваивать Лазаря  совсем недавно и хочет иметь версию FPC, отличную от той, которая идет с инсталлятором. Ниже описанные действия помогут скомпилировать FPC и сразу же СОБРАТЬ его в папку X:\pp, где X - буква вашего жёсткого диска. Итак:
 . Мои советы (в соавторстве со sniper) рассчитаны на тех, кто начал осваивать Лазаря  совсем недавно и хочет иметь версию FPC, отличную от той, которая идет с инсталлятором. Ниже описанные действия помогут скомпилировать FPC и сразу же СОБРАТЬ его в папку X:\pp, где X - буква вашего жёсткого диска. Итак: ) Затем:
 ) Затем:$>cd /d <NewFPCDir>$>SET Path=<OldFPCDir>;%Path%$>SET Opt=OPT="-gl"$>SET Target=OS_TARGET=win32 CPU_TARGET=i386$>make all PP=<OldFPCDir>\ppc386.exe$>make install 
 


zoltanleo писал(а):Поделюсь и я своим опытом, пока не забылось.
hovadur писал(а):я применяю fpcup https://bitbucket.org/reiniero/fpcup


zoltanleo писал(а):Может, поделитесь своими впечатлениями/опытом?
...
[general]
; Full FPC+Lazarus download & compile
; Here use FPC trunk instead of the default fixes version:
fpcurl=http://svn.freepascal.org/svn/fpc/trunk
 и т.д.
; Available macros:
; $(FPCDIR) Base directory for FPC installation
; $(LAZARUSDIR) Base directory for Lazarus installation
; $(LAZARUSPRIMARYCONFIGPATH) Path where configuration for Lazarus is stored
; ... and you can define your own, like below:
[ALIASfpcURL]
2.7.1=http://svn.freepascal.org/svn/fpc/trunk/
trunk=http://svn.freepascal.org/svn/fpc/trunk/
 и т.д. 
 В качестве испытуемых поставил в виртуалку Debian 7.6, Fedora 20 и Ubuntu 14.04. Пусть маститые знатоки никсов меня заботливо поправят, если что из ниже написанного не соответствует действительности - я лишь описываю свой маленький опыт.
  В качестве испытуемых поставил в виртуалку Debian 7.6, Fedora 20 и Ubuntu 14.04. Пусть маститые знатоки никсов меня заботливо поправят, если что из ниже написанного не соответствует действительности - я лишь описываю свой маленький опыт.<user>@debian:~$ su
<user>@debian:~$ gedit /etc/sudoers
 )
 )<user>@debian:~/development/fpcup$ chmod u+rx fpcup_linux_x86
<user>@debian:~/development/fpcup$ ./fpcup_linux_x86./fpcup_linux_x86 --lazURL=http://svn.freepascal.org/svn/lazarus/trunk --fpcURL=http://svn.freepascal.org/svn/fpc/trunk --fpcdir=~/lazarus_1_3/fpctrunk --lazdir=~/lazarus_1_3 --primary-config-path=~/lazarus_1_3/laz_config_fpc_2_7_1 --lazlinkname=lazarus_1_3 --binutilsdir=~/lazarus_1_3/fpcbootstrap_271/bin --fpcbootstrapdir=~/lazarus_1_3/fpcbootstrap_271
 ).
 ).



Вернуться в IDE, компилятор, отладчик
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 1